189. Can you imagine having a secret crush on your neighbor for 24 years and then one day she moves away , leaving you devastated? Songwriter Mike Chapman revealed that his inspiration for the narrative of this song was the 1972 hit by Dr. Hook, "Sylvia's Mother." He wanted write something along the same lines. The song was initially recorded in '72 by an Australian pop group, without much success. It wasn't until a British band recorded the song that it made hay on the charts. It peaked at #25 on the Billboard Hot 100 in 1976 and went to #1 in Australia and #3 on the UK Singles chart.
While the original song is a melancholic ballad, the song is famously known today for a raucous and vulgar crowd chant that originated in the mid-1990's in Dutch pubs and clubs. The song represented the band's only hit on the Billboard Hot 100. However, the band's lead singer went on to record a duet with a lady who played a recurring role on the sitcom "Happy Days." That duet was a huge hit which peaked at #4 on the Billboard Hot 100 around this time 47 years ago. It spent a total of 28 weeks on Billboard.
Can you name the song which was inspired by Dr. Hook's song "Sylvia's Mother" and the one-hit wonder band which took it to #25 in 1976? Also, can you name the song that the band's lead singer and a "Happy Days" actress took to # 4 on the Billboard chart in 1979?

190. WHO AM I ?
*** I'm the only Welsh artist to ever top the Billboard Hot 100. And no, I'm not Tom Jones. As my friend, Sir Tom, would say about me, "She's a lady... woah, woah, woah, she's a lady."
*** I was awarded the Grand Prix honor at the 1979 Yamaha World Popular Song Festival in Tokyo. I represented the UK. I beat out , among others, Cissy Houston (who represented the United States) for top honors.
*** I was the first singer to record and release the song "The Best ," a year before Tina Turner did. Tina's global hit was actually a cover of my version. Bet you didn't know this was originally my song, did you ?
*** In 1977, I had to have throat surgery and was mandated to remain silent for six weeks . One day, out of sheer frustration, I let out a scream. That scream did permanent damage to my vocal cords giving me my signature husky tone.
Can you identify me?

These were some very good questions, so I had to work around a bit to get the answers. First of all, I knew Suzi Quatro had made appearances on Happy Days. So, that meant she was probably one of the answers. Next, I googled Suzi to see if she had any Billboard #1 records as part of a duo. And, yes, yes she did. She had a song that went to the top with a Chris Norman (who I had never heard of before). It was 'Stumblin In'. Good song. Then, I googled Chris Norman and found out that he was part of a band called Smokie. Turns out that Smokie had a hit record entitled, "Living Next Door to Alice" And, so everything fell into place.
